发表评论取消回复
相关阅读
相关 redis缓存与数据库一致性问题解决
、需求起因 假设先写数据库,再淘汰缓存:第一步写数据库操作成功,第二步淘汰缓存失败,则会出现DB中是新数据,Cache中是旧数据,数据不一致【如下图:db中是新数据,...
相关 redis实战-缓存数据&解决缓存与数据库数据一致性
缓存的定义 缓存(Cache),就是数据交换的缓冲区,俗称的缓存就是缓冲区内的数据,一般从数据库中获取,存储于本地代码。防止过高的数据访问猛冲系统,导致其操作线程无法及时
相关 如何解决Redis的双写一致性
目录 1.更新策略 2.问题场景 3.解决方案 -------------------- 1.更新策略 Redis和My
相关 Mysql与Redis一致性解决方案
Redis简介 Redis 拥有高性能的数据读写功能,被我们广泛用在缓存场景,一是能提高业务系统的性能,二是为数据库抵挡了高并发的流量请求。 把 Redis 作为缓存组
相关 redis数据一致性解决方法
流程伪代码: public DataObject readMethod(args)\{ //尝试从Redis中读取数据 DataObject data=getRedi
相关 如何使用canal解决mysql与redis数据一致性问题?
问题;如果数据库数据发生了变化,如何将变化的数据同步给redis? > 1.直接删除redis缓存,见代码 > > 2.基于MQ形式实现同步(略) > > 3.基于can
相关 Redis - 数据如何保持一致性?
Redis如何保证服务少中断? Redis通过增加副本的冗余量,也就是将一份数据同时保存在多个实例上,如果有一个实例出现了故障,其他实例也可以提供服务,不影响业务使用。
相关 Redis和数据库数据一致性问题
数据一致性问题 如果对一致性要求极高那么不建议使用缓存. 在Redis缓存中经常会遇到数据一致性问题,下面罗列几种情况 1.先更新数据库,再删除缓存 !
相关 redis数据一致性
前言:所谓的redis数据一致性即当进行修改或者保存、删除之后,redis中的数据也应该进行相应变化,不然用户再次查询的时候很可能查询出已经删除过的脏数据。 一、缓存一致的必
相关 Redis和DB数据一致性解决方案
问题出现原因 并发时候无法保证读写的先后顺序,如果删掉了缓存还没来得及写库,另外一个县城就多来读取,发现缓存为空就去读取数据库并且写入缓存,这时候缓存中就是脏数据
还没有评论,来说两句吧...